Small Magellanic Cloud (SMC)


Small Magellanic Cloud (SMC)

One of our closest galactic neighbours, the Small Magellanic (SMC) cloud is a satellite galaxy of the Milky Way located approximately 200,000 light years from Earth.

Cropped down slightly from the original 4 panel mosaic that included SMC & 75tuc globular cluster- from a total of 96 x 5 min subs. Imaged over 2 nights from about 35 degrees to 50 degrees in sky. Bortle 6 with L-extreme filter and AZGTi, 360mm f/6 and ASI533MC.

Planned in telescopius, stitched together using MS-ICE. Processed in Gimp.

Here is a close-up view of the bottom section processed a bit more to show NGC 346, 371 & 395 and N80.
